There are ________ number of pins in RJ11 connector.
Show Hint
Do not confuse RJ11 with RJ45: - RJ11 is smaller, has 6 pins, and is used for telephone lines. - RJ45 is larger, has 8 pins, and is used for Ethernet computer networking cables.
